Finance Review Summary — Harwick Street Lease. Renegotiation with Pellgrove Estates concluded last week. We secured a 12% reduction on base rent and a two-year break clause, offset by taking on internal maintenance costs. Net annual saving is projected at roughly 8% of facilities spend. Sales leads should note that showroom space on the ground floor is unchanged, so client demos continue as normal. The savings feed directly into next year's commercial plans, summarised confidentially below.

board note of kaguf-kawig: Novdorax Logistics plans to raise the Aldax list price by 41.6 percent in July. The board signed off on a budget of $484.6 million for Project Druiel. The renewal with Gorirox Logistics closes at $136.6 million a year, 37.5 percent above the last contract. Project Silmir slips by a full year because of the audit delay.

### Step 4: Slim the base image

Switch the Orrery worker image to the minimal base. Strip build tools, shells, and package caches in the final stage; the runtime needs only the binary and certificates. Verify the image still passes the vulnerability scan before promotion. After slimming, the container starts with the following configuration values.

service settings:
ralael:
  pin: 7453
  tenant: zorath
  seal: seal_087806e4
  metrics_host: metrics.ralael.paliqworks.example
  standby_team: fraath
  escalation: praok-istiel
  nonce: 10e083

Quick note on the TideTrack widget vendor situation: Marlow Systems ships the tide-table data feed, and their update cadence is... let's say relaxed. When you review PRs touching the widget, check that we're pinning their schema version, not floating on latest. Anything that looks like an undocumented field change should get flagged upstream. If you need to confirm a schema quirk with them directly, write to this address.

escalation mailbox, kaweg-kahif: druwyn.sordor@nelvroworks.corp

### Changelog — RemindRx Scheduler v2.4.1

The setting previously named SMS_GATEWAY_TOKEN has been renamed to REMINDRX_GATEWAY_SECRET to align with our naming convention for the clinic appointment reminder job. The old name is still read as a fallback in this release but will be removed in v2.6.0, so please migrate deployment environments now. Behavior is otherwise unchanged: the nightly job batches reminders at 02:00 clinic-local time. To complete the migration, update your environment file so it contains the following line:

sealed setting: LEDGER_TOKEN20=6148d35bbb480b0ab79e